🔥 Token Burning | Episode 4️⃣
When is burning actually beneficial?
Burning becomes beneficial only When it is part of real activity within the project. Beneficial burning is usually: • Related to actual use of the currency • Continuous rather than a one-time event • Resulting from real fees or transactions • Balanced with demand growth In this case: Burning does not "create" the value, but rather maintains and enhances it.

Walrus ($WAL): Data Availability as the Missing Layer in Blockchain Scaling
Most discussions around blockchain scaling focus on speed, fees, and execution layers. However, one critical component is often overlooked: data availability. For a decentralized system to function correctly, transaction data must remain accessible, verifiable, and censorship-resistant. When data availability breaks down, trust breaks down with it. Walrus addresses this challenge by designing a specialized layer focused on scalable and verifiable data availability. Instead of forcing execution layers to handle everything, Walrus allows blockchains to scale while preserving decentralization and security. This architectural separation could enable more complex applications, higher throughput, and stronger guarantees for users and developers alike.
